How to design an experiment to investigate the expression of three different markers at once using three different fluorescent stains? Please explain your rationale in choosing these stains.

Answer: Fluorescent markers are used to investigate proteins in a different biological environment. These fluorescent stains have the ability to absorb light and emit it at a well-defined wavelength.

Multiple straining of antigens is done in order to obtain a direct overview of multiple antigen localizations in a single tissue or in the cellular sample or to test the colocalization in the sample. These fluorescent probes are employed in general to detect proteins location and its activation and to identify protein complex formation and the conformational changes and to monitor the ongoing biological processes.

The rationale for choosing stains:

Fluorescence molecules such as FITC (fluorescein isothiocyanate) are generally used to stain cells which provides the ability to examine these cells under a fluorescence microscope. Now, we see that Multiple fluorescent markers are used to stain different parts of a cell. The Fluorescence microscopy helps in determining the exact location of specific proteins in a cell. One can even track the movement of these proteins and derive possible functions for these proteins of interest.

fluorophore we choose depends on the experiment we are doing. A fluorophore dashboard allows us to clearly visualize the performance of a selected fluorophore and in order to determine whether it is suitable for our application and where it can be used to best effect

For example,

Green Fluorescent Protein (GFP) is a fluorescent protein which is frequently used as a marker to monitor gene expression and cell division.

Fluorescent Sensors for Nitric Oxide is used as a method for detecting the presence of NO or nitric oxide in a system, Nitric oxide is a prominent compound which is widely associated with signaling pathways in various living organisms.
